The STMicroelectronics access line ultra-low-power incorporates the high-performance Arm® Cortex®-M0+ 32-bit RISC core operating at a 32 MHz frequency, high-speed embedded memories (up to 32 Kbytes of Flash program memory, 1 Kbytes of data EEPROM and 8 Kbytes of RAM) and an extensive range of enhanced I/Os and peripherals. It provides high power efficiency for a wide range of performance.

1.65 V to 3.6 V power supply

40 to 125 °C temperature range

0.23 μA Standby mode 2 wakeup pins

0.35 μA Stop mode 16 wakeup lines

Ultra-safe, low-power BOR brownout reset with 5 selectable thresholds

Programmable voltage detector PVD

USART, SPI supported

Serial wire debug supported

Up to 38 fast I/Os 31 I/Os 5V tolerant

Up to 32-Kbyte Flash with ECC

8-Kbyte RAM

1-Kbyte of data EEPROM with ECC

20-byte backup register

Sector protection against R/W operation
